First impressions from the pavement
You do no longer want to climb a scaffold to identify sloppy paintings. Stand throughout the road and easily look. The roofline need to movement. Tiles may want to line up like infantrymen, ridge tiles needs to form a straight spine, and the hips will have to be clean. If the ridge looks like a wobbly kingdom lane out by way of Danbury Common, something is off.
Inconsistent tile exposure is yet one more giveaway. On a slate or concrete interlocking roof, each path should present the comparable face to the climate. If you notice one course with an excessive amount of tile appearing and the following tucked quick, that suggests rushed solving or a botched restoration. The similar is going for the verge. A neat verge, no matter if dry verge models or a mortar finish, https://www.mwbealandsonroofing.co.uk/roofing-services/roof-installation sits tidy and uniform. Bulbous mortar gobs, cracked edges, or plastics that flare like a unfastened collar will not last a season of coastal gusts close to Shoeburyness.
While you might be at it, experiment the chimneys. Flashings must always hug the brickwork, now not flap like bunting. Lead must always sit flat with crisp strains and frivolously stepped soakers on pitched aspects. If you might see daylight at the back of leadwork from the pavement, water can see its manner in too.
Get closer, see the truth
From ground point you capture the sizable faults. Up shut is wherein you find the small ones that intent leaks six months after the van drives off. During any roof inspection, search for fasteners, alignments, and penetrations. The devil lives in the ones tips.
Nails should always be the top style and length for the textile. Too brief and the wind lifts tiles at the 1st iciness blow whipping in from the Blackwater Estuary. Too lengthy and the nail punctures underlay or clips, creating weak facets. With contemporary dry-repair methods, you ought to see facts of properly clips and fixings at ridges and hips, now not simply mortar hiding sins. Mortar on my own isn't really a solving. It is dressing.
Underlay issues greater than many house owners realize. Peel lower back a tile and you need to to find breathable membrane, laid with the correct overlap, traditionally one hundred to one hundred fifty millimetres based on pitch. Sloppy overlaps, cuts round rafters, or membrane sagging into the gutter assurance drips. If you've gotten a background slate close to Saffron Walden or a listed property in Coggeshall, predict average tactics, but nevertheless expect tidy laps and true eaves enhance trays.
Penetrations are the place poor workmanship sneaks in. Soil vent pipes, boiler flues, Velux home windows, and TV brackets all call for authentic flashing. I once traced a power leak in Billericay to a satellite tv for pc dish bracket drilled instantly due to a tile with out sealant, no saddle, not anything. That “short restore” cost the proprietor two ceilings and months of frustration.
What right kind parts seem and suppose like
Even an exceptional roof craftsman should not shop less expensive, fallacious, or mismatched substances. You can inform by means of sight and contact.
Concrete tiles needs to have crisp edges and a constant finish. If 1/2 the roof appears to be like to have come from a exceptional batch, color variation will telegraph using, distinctly as soon as weathered. With common slate, you wish uniform thickness inside a wise vary, no longer potato crisps that wont mattress accurate. Fibre cement slates have their place, however they desire the ideal pre-holed fixings, and the exposed heads will have to line up. Seeing random hand-drilled holes with ragged edges is the type of element that makes a seasoned wince.
Lead have to be the suitable code for the run. Code 4 for flashings, code five to 7 for bays relying on span. Thin lead used on a extensive bay will fatigue rapid than a jog up Market Road in Chelmsford. Bitumen felt flat roofs nonetheless exist, however a brand new torch-on or unmarried-ply formulation need to be installed by using a person who is aware their laps, trims, and terminations. Puddles the scale of paddle pools after a dry day at the A127 aren't a pretty good sign. On pitched roofs, underlay should be breathable for maximum family jobs, with eaves air flow and ridge air flow balanced. Condensation rot sneaks up from interior out if that element is overlooked.
The quiet significance of air flow and drainage
Poor workmanship quite often hides inside the bits you do no longer see. A roof will also be watertight and still make your loft a petri dish if it cannot breathe. Soffit vents, over-fascia vents, ridge vents, or tile vents work jointly to move moisture out. In older properties around Great Baddow in which insulation upgrades passed off over a long time, you often times find insulation pushed tight opposed to the eaves, blocking airflow. A competent roofing contractor in Essex exams that, matches eaves trays, and leaves a clear direction from soffit to ridge. The bodger just nails new fascia over historical rot and calls it a day.
Drainage starts offevolved with the eaves. Eaves aid trays stop the membrane from sagging into the gutter and wicking water returned into the roof. Gutters desire the right fall closer to downpipes. If the purely manner water actions alongside your gutter is a stiff southerly, the installer neglected the phases. Check that brackets are at widely used intervals, kind of every 60 centimetres, closer on deepflow structures or in which snow masses are envisioned. In Harlow and alongside more exposed plots, spacing subjects.
When mortar is used as makeup
Mortar has its region. It isn't a medicine for terrible layout or missing fixings. I actually have seen ridge tiles laid on a thick bed of mortar with none mechanical ridge method, and so they seem first-rate till the 3rd freeze-thaw cycle of January. Then the hairline cracks look, and a March gale sends a ridge tile on a short shuttle to the garden. Dry ridge and dry verge platforms, appropriately mounted, offer energy and flexibility. Mortar dressings must be neat, modest, and used with fixings, no longer as opposed to them.
At valleys, a desirable open lead valley or a GRP approach demands careful cutting and the best option tiling clearances. Valleys clogged with mortar and offcuts almost always hide misaligned battens under. You are not able to patch a geometry hardship with rainy sand and cement.

Common faults that cause leaks, drafts, and early failure
Let us run as a result of the same old suspects I find on callouts throughout Essex. These are the bread and butter of roof restoration, and they are often born from poor workmanship at some stage in the unique activity.
Ridge and hip failures. Look for gaps beneath ridge tiles, loose hip caps, or lacking ridge unions on dry ridge strategies. Wind rattles are a useless giveaway in the loft on breezy nights.
Misaligned or cut tiles. At valleys and around roof windows, you primarily see slivers of tile in which the installer attempted to drive a healthy. Slivers crack. Proper starting off avoids them.
Bad flashing junctions. Chimney again gutters without a saddle, area flashings without stepped soakers, or lead dressed into mortar yet not chased into the brick. If that you would be able to pull out a bit of lead with two arms, it became no longer chased or wedged.
Blocked or lacking eaves air flow. Cobwebs, dust, and bits of underlay bunched on the eaves mean air seriously isn't shifting. Expect condensation stains at the rafters while you push insulation up to the felt.
Gutter and fascia bodges. New capping boards over rotten wood do now not restoration rot. They hide it for one winter. Proper paintings consists of cutting out rot, splicing or replacing the substrate, then fixing fascia and gutters on sound wooden with the proper fall.

Red flags throughout and after the job
You selected a crew, scaffold is up, and the strip starts. Keep an eye out for these tells.
Materials swapping. You agreed on a specific membrane and tile, then you definitely spot a other emblem or a more affordable profile. Sometimes substitutions are wished due to give, yet that may still be mentioned, not determined.
No drip element at eaves. If you will not see an eaves guide tray or identical and the underlay is going directly into the gutter, water will wick returned under the tiles.
Unsealed abutments. Where the roof meets a wall, you deserve to see either a lead canopy flashing chased into the masonry or a suitable proprietary equipment. If you notice lead smeared onto the brick with silicone, your destiny holds buckets.
Noise within the wind. A complete roof have to not fizz, rattle, or chatter in a breeze. That form of noise issues to unfastened ridges, unsecured verges, or tiles that overlooked their clips.
Shiners in the loft. After completion, pop into the loft at dusk with a torch. Look for nail information poking via into the distance. Occasional shiners show up, yet a woodland of them suggests the inaccurate nails or deficient goal, and they may weep condensation.
When a restoration is wiser than a replacement
Not every tired roof necessities a full new disguise. A really appropriate roof inspection can separate give up-of-existence from fixable nuisance. A pan tile roof in Upminster with a couple of slipped items close the eaves also can want nothing greater than re-bedding the first two guides, new clips, and an eaves tray. A slate roof with remoted rusted nails could be a candidate for a strip and relay because of the authentic slate with new fixings, saving heaps and preserving persona.
On the opposite hand, layering new tiles over outdated battens and felt to stay away from disposal can charge is a classic bodge. The weight doubles, ventilation disappears, and the first heat spring day brings condensation rain within your loft. A seasoned weighs the roof age, the underlay situation, and the structural trees until now recommending the direction. Beware the salesclerk who forever jumps to a full reroof, and pay attention the handyperson who provides miracles with a tube of mastic.

What to do while you suspect negative workmanship on your roof
If your new roof leaks or rattles, act briskly and methodically. Start with pics. Inside and out, file water paths, ceiling stains, and any loose points it is easy to thoroughly see from the floor. Pull your office work. Check the spec opposed to what went up. Then name the installer, give them one truthful opportunity to investigate cross-check and advocate a healing. A sensible corporation will personal error and address them.
If the unique installer refuses, get a 2d opinion. Ask for a roof inspection from a good neighborhood outfit used to analysis, not just replacements. Request a written record with pics. Sometimes a centred restore solves it. Sometimes the report exhibits systemic error. If you should expand, that record turns into your evidence.
On flat roofs, thermal imaging can support, yet a skilled eye is most likely satisfactory. On pitched roofs, smoke pencil assessments in loft areas can show drafts from unsealed penetrations. Dyes in gutters can show to come back-wicking on the eaves. Little methods save sizable guesswork.
